As an Analyst, you will support a key client within the Department of War (DoW) focused on strategic cyber operations and force readiness.  You will play a crucial role in implementing, leading, and sustaining the Department's cyber operations forces strategies and initiatives.  This contingent key position will lead the analysis, implementation, and oversight of our client's cyber workforce priorities and readiness tasks for the Department.  In this contingent role, you will evaluate the readiness of joint forces, guide cyber training requirements, and develop strategic policy to ensure the DoW Cyber Operations Forces (COF) meet the rigorous demands of the cyber warfighting mission.

Location:  Washington, D.C. (Onsite)

Clearance:  Top Secret/SCI Eligibility is required

Key Responsibilities and/or Success Factors:

  • Cyber Workforce & Readiness Oversight Evaluation
    • Overseeing the performance of cyber workforce and COF programs to ensure implementation meets statutory and regulatory compliance.
    • Assess joint force readiness and organizational ability to meet cyber warfighter demands by applying rigorous readiness standards and metrics.
    • Conduct deliberate analysis to support Joint Cyber Training and Joint Force Coordinator roles, explicitly identifying mission-essential tasks and readiness reporting requirements.
    • Implement and sustain the Department’s overarching cyber operations forces strategies and workforce priorities.

  • Strategic Policy & Governance Development
    • Draft and coordinate actionable cyber workforce and readiness policies, directives, and instructions for senior DoW leadership.
    • Write and implement strategic-level artifacts, including the Congressionally directed Cyber Posture Review and operational frameworks like Terms of Reference (TOR), Concept of Operations (CONOPS), and Charters. Develop analytical metrics to assess the department's progress in implementing its cyber strategy.
    • Analyze and recommend policy enhancements to defend DoW critical infrastructure and operational technology (OT) networks.

  • Executive Support & Stakeholder Integration
    • Produce high-quality executive briefings, read-ahead packages, meeting notes, and white papers to prepare senior client leadership for strategic decisions.
    • Coordinate technical and analytical efforts for senior cyber-related DoW governance structures. 
    • Prepare strategic responses and analytic support for Congressional inquiries, GAO audits, and DoD Inspector General assessments.
    • Define functional IT and secure system requirements by translating operational mission needs and stakeholder workflows into technical specifications.

Minimum Qualifications: 

  • Security Clearance: Top Secret/SCI Eligibility is required

  • Education: Bachelor's degree from an accredited university/college.

  • Minimum of 5 years of combined experience at:
    • OSD, Joint Staff, a Service headquarters, a DoD Agency, a Combatant Command Headquarters, or an Interagency partner (e.g., DHS, CISA, Intelligence Community), performing work related to the task areas.

  • Minimum of 3 years of experience managing cyber manpower initiatives
    • coordinating programming and budget issues
    • preparing workforce products (i.e., executive briefs, decision papers, information papers, talking points); and representing senior leadership in cyber operations forums.
